The Odin 1-click (linked above) is the best way to get back from almost any situation. It will bring you back to Stock AT&T, which is where you want to be either if you give up on custom ROM (you'll still need to apply the JH7 update that came out a couple of months ao). or if you want to try a different ROM. I've even managed to get out of a brick situation (cellphone-computer screen) with the 1-click.
